Crafting the Perfect Hide Whip : Supplies and Methods

The creation of a quality leather whip involves a careful selection of ingredients and time-honored techniques. Typically, the highest whips are fashioned from heavy tanned leather, often ox hide, prized for its strength and pliability. Initial steps include thoroughly cutting the leather into pieces, followed by expert hand forming and joining them to create the grip and several tail pieces. Afterward, each section is gradually tapered and polished to achieve the required weight and aesthetically beautiful appearance. Finally, the completed whip is sometimes oiled with organic oils to protect its life and improve its capabilities.

{Caring for Your Leather Whip: Longevity and Care

To ensure the use of your leather whip , diligent maintenance is vital . Initially obtain your whip, it’s recommended to hydrate the hide with a quality leather balm. This assists to maintain the suppleness and avoid it from cracking . After several use , clean the whip with a damp towel to get rid of any dirt . Place your whip on a hook or within a cool and moisture-free location, clear of bright light. From time to time, you should refresh the leather conditioner , especially after it’s encountered to moisture .

  • Clean after each session .
  • Apply leather oil periodically .
  • Place in a dark and dry area .
